باور بي سي 970
معلومات عامة | |
---|---|
تم إطلاقه | 2002 |
صمم بواسطة | آي بي إم |
الشركة المصنعة المشتركة | |
أداء | |
الحد الأقصى لمعدل ساعة وحدة المعالجة المركزية | 1.0 جيجاهرتز إلى 2.7 جيجاهرتز |
مخبأ | |
ذاكرة التخزين المؤقت L1 | تعليمات بحجم 64 كيلو بايت وبيانات بحجم 32 كيلو بايت |
ذاكرة التخزين المؤقتة L2 | 512–1024 كيلو بايت |
الهندسة المعمارية والتصنيف | |
طلب | سطح المكتب |
عقدة التكنولوجيا | 130 نانومتر إلى 90 نانومتر |
الهندسة المعمارية الدقيقة | ppc970، باور 4 |
مجموعة التعليمات | باور بي سي 2.01 32/64 بت |
المواصفات المادية | |
النوى |
|
المنتجات والنماذج والمتغيرات | |
متغير |
|
تاريخ | |
السلف | باور 4 |
معماريات POWER و PowerPC و Power ISA |
---|
NXP (سابقًا Freescale وMotorola) |
آي بي إم |
|
آي بي إم/نينتندو |
آخر |
روابط ذات صلة |
تم الإلغاء باللون الرمادي ، والتاريخي بالخط المائل |
PowerPC 970 و PowerPC 970FX و PowerPC 970MP هي وحدات معالجة مركزية PowerPC 64 بت من IBM تم طرحها في عام 2002. أطلقت Apple على 970 اسم PowerPC G5 لجهاز Power Mac G5 الخاص بها .
بعد إنشاء بنية PowerPC في أوائل التسعينيات عبر تحالف AIM ، تم إنشاء عائلة 970 من خلال تعاون إضافي بين IBM و Apple . [1] [2] تم تسمية المشروع باسم GP-UL أو Giga Processor Ultra Light، حيث Giga Processor هو الاسم الرمزي لـ POWER4 الذي تم اشتقاق النواة منه. عندما قدمت Apple Power Mac G5 ، ذكرت أن هذا كان جهدًا تعاونيًا لمدة خمس سنوات، مع خارطة طريق متعددة الأجيال. ومع ذلك، كان هذا التوقع قصير الأجل عندما اضطرت Apple لاحقًا إلى سحب وعدها بتقديم معالج بسرعة 3 جيجاهرتز بعد عام واحد فقط من تقديمه. لم تتمكن IBM أيضًا من تقليل استهلاك الطاقة إلى المستويات اللازمة لأجهزة الكمبيوتر المحمولة. في النهاية، استخدمت Apple ثلاثة أنواع فقط من المعالج.
تعتمد وحدات الشفرات JS20/JS21 من IBM وبعض محطات العمل منخفضة التكلفة وخوادم System p على PowerPC 970. كما يتم استخدامه في بعض الأنظمة المضمنة عالية الجودة مثل Mercury 's Momentum XSA-200. كما تقوم IBM بترخيص نواة PowerPC 970 لاستخدامها في التطبيقات المخصصة.
تصميم
يعد PowerPC 970 مشتقًا أحادي النواة من POWER4 ويمكنه معالجة تعليمات PowerPC 32 بت و 64 بت بشكل أصلي. يحتوي على وحدة استرجاع مسبقة للأجهزة ووحدة تنبؤ ثلاثية الاتجاه .
مثل POWER4، فإن الواجهة الأمامية تتكون من تسع مراحل. يمكن لـ PowerPC 970 جلب وفك تشفير ما يصل إلى ثماني تعليمات، وإرسال ما يصل إلى خمس تعليمات إلى محطات الاحتياطي، وإصدار ما يصل إلى ثماني تعليمات إلى وحدات التنفيذ وسحب ما يصل إلى خمس تعليمات لكل دورة. تم إطالة خطوط أنابيب التنفيذ مقارنة بـ POWER4 لتحقيق IPC أعلى . يحتوي على ثماني وحدات تنفيذ: وحدتان منطقيتان حسابيتان (ALUs)، ووحدتان عائمتان بدقة مزدوجة ، ووحدتان تحميل/تخزين ووحدتان AltiVec . [3]
تنفذ إحدى وحدات AltiVec تعليمات الأعداد الصحيحة والفاصلة العائمة، بينما تنفذ الأخرى تعليمات التبديل فقط. تحتوي الأخيرة على ثلاث وحدات فرعية لتعليمات الأعداد الصحيحة البسيطة والأعداد الصحيحة المعقدة والفاصلة العائمة. تحتوي هذه الوحدات على خطوط أنابيب بأطوال مختلفة: 10 مراحل لتعليمات الأعداد الصحيحة البسيطة والتبديل، و13 مرحلة لتعليمات الأعداد الصحيحة المعقدة و16 مرحلة لتعليمات الفاصلة العائمة. [3]
يحتوي المعالج على ناقلين أحاديي الاتجاه بمعدل بيانات مزدوج (DDR) 32 بت (أحدهما للقراءة والآخر للكتابة) إلى شريحة وحدة التحكم في النظام ( الجسر الشمالي ) يعملان بسرعة ربع سرعة نواة المعالج. تحمل الناقلات أيضًا عناوين وإشارات تحكم بالإضافة إلى البيانات بحيث لا يمكن تحقيق سوى نسبة مئوية من عرض النطاق الترددي الأقصى (6.4 جيجابايت/ثانية عند 450 ميجاهرتز). نظرًا لأن الناقلات أحادية الاتجاه، يمكن لكل اتجاه تحقيق نصف عرض النطاق الترددي الإجمالي فقط، أو 3.2 جيجابايت/ثانية. [3]
الأجيال
تم تصنيع جميع أجيال معالجات 970 في مصنع IBM East Fishkill في نيويورك على ركيزة سيراميكية بيضاء كانت نموذجية لمعالجات IBM المتطورة في ذلك العصر.
باور بي سي 970
أعلنت شركة IBM عن PowerPC 970 في أكتوبر 2002. وتم إصداره في جهاز Power Mac G5 من Apple Computer في يونيو 2003. ومثل تسمية G3 وG4، أطلقت Apple على المنتجات التي تعتمد على PowerPC 970 علامة G5، للجيل الخامس من PowerPC. أصدرت IBM أول خوادمها النصلية PowerPC 970، BladeCenter JS20 ، في نوفمبر 2003.
يحتوي PowerPC 970 على ذاكرة تخزين مؤقتة L2 عالية السرعة بحجم 512 كيلوبايت وسرعات ساعة تتراوح من 1.6 إلى 2.0 جيجاهرتز. تعمل ناقلة الجانب الأمامي بسرعة نصف سرعة ساعة المعالج.
باور بي سي 970FX
تتميز PowerPC 970FX بعملية تصنيع 90 نانومتر وتتمتع بتصنيف طاقة أقصى يبلغ 11 وات عند 149 درجة فهرنهايت (65 درجة مئوية) عند تردد 1 جيجاهرتز وحد أقصى يبلغ 48 وات عند تردد 2 جيجاهرتز. [5]
تحتوي على 10 وحدات وظيفية - وحدتان ثابتتان، ووحدتا تحميل/تخزين، ووحدتان فاصلة عائمة، ووحدة فرعية واحدة، ووحدة SIMD ALU واحدة، ووحدة تبديل SIMD واحدة، وسجل حالة واحد. وهي تدعم ما يصل إلى 215 تعليمة أثناء التشغيل: 16 في وحدة جلب التعليمات، و67 في وحدة فك التعليمات، و100 في الوحدات الوظيفية، و32 في قائمة التخزين. وتحتوي على 64 كيلوبايت من ذاكرة التخزين المؤقت للتعليمات المرسومة مباشرة و32 كيلوبايت من ذاكرة التخزين المؤقت D. [6]
أطلقت شركة Apple أجهزة تعمل بمعالج 970FX طوال عام 2004: Xserve G5 في يناير، وPower Mac G5 في يونيو، و iMac G5 في أغسطس. قدم Power Mac سرعة تردد قصوى تبلغ 2.5 جيجاهرتز أثناء التبريد السائل (وصلت في النهاية إلى 2.7 جيجاهرتز في أبريل 2005). كان iMac يعمل على ناقل الجانب الأمامي بسرعة تردد تساوي ثلث سرعة التردد.
كان الطلب في السوق شديدًا على وحدة معالجة مركزية أسرع من G4، لكن Apple لم تقدم أبدًا وحدة معالجة مركزية من سلسلة G5 في أجهزة الكمبيوتر المحمولة PowerBook . يستخدم 970 الأصلي قدرًا كبيرًا جدًا من الطاقة ولم يُنظر إليه بجدية على أنه مرشح لجهاز كمبيوتر محمول. قلل 970FX من الطاقة الحرارية التصميمية (TDP) إلى حوالي 30 وات عند 1.5 جيجاهرتز، مما دفع العديد من المستخدمين إلى الاعتقاد بأن PowerBook G5 قد يكون ممكنًا. ومع ذلك، منعت العديد من العقبات حتى 970FX من الاستخدام في هذا التطبيق. عند 1.5 جيجاهرتز، لم يكن G5 أسرع بشكل كبير من معالجات G4 بسرعة 1.5 و1.67 جيجاهرتز، والتي استخدمتها Apple في PowerBooks بدلاً من ذلك. علاوة على ذلك، لم يتم تصميم شرائح الجسر الشمالي المتاحة لربط 970FX بالذاكرة والأجهزة الأخرى لأجهزة الكمبيوتر المحمولة، واستهلكت الكثير من الطاقة. أخيرًا، كان 970FX يتمتع بميزات توفير طاقة غير كافية لوحدة معالجة مركزية محمولة. كانت طاقته الدنيا (الخاملة) عالية جدًا، مما كان من شأنه أن يؤدي إلى أرقام عمر بطارية رديئة في الكمبيوتر المحمول. [ بحاجة لمصدر ]
باور بي سي 970MP
أعلنت شركة IBM عن PowerPC 970MP ، والذي يحمل الاسم الرمزي "Antares"، في 7 يوليو 2005، في منتدى Power Everywhere في طوكيو. يعد 970MP مشتقًا ثنائي النواة من 970FX بسرعات ساعة تتراوح بين 1.2 و2.5 جيجاهرتز، واستهلاك أقصى للطاقة يبلغ 75 وات عند 1.8 جيجاهرتز و100 وات عند 2.0 جيجاهرتز. يحتوي كل نواة على 1 ميجابايت من ذاكرة التخزين المؤقت L2 ، وهو ضعف ذاكرة 970FX. مثل 970FX، تم إنتاج هذه الشريحة باستخدام عملية 90 نانومتر. عندما يكون أحد النوى خاملاً، فإنه يدخل في حالة "نوم" ويغلق. [7] يتضمن 970MP أيضًا ميزات التقسيم والافتراضية. [8] [9]
حلت معالجات PowerPC 970MP محل معالج PowerPC 970FX في أجهزة كمبيوتر Power Mac G5 المتطورة من Apple ، بينما استمرت أجهزة iMac G5 و PCI-X Power Mac G5 القديمة في استخدام معالج PowerPC 970FX. يتم استخدام معالج PowerPC 970MP في وحدات الشفرات JS21 من IBM ومحطة العمل IBM Intellistation POWER 185 وYDL PowerStation من Fixstars Solutions (Yellow Dog Linux (YDL)).
بسبب متطلبات الطاقة العالية، أوقفت شركة IBM إنتاج الوحدات التي تزيد عن 2.0 جيجاهرتز.
الجسور الشمالية
قامت شركة IBM بتصنيع جسرين شماليين مخصصين لأجهزة الكمبيوتر المستندة إلى PowerPC 970:
- CPC925 – صممته شركة Apple [10] وأطلق عليه اسم U3 أو U3H (الذي يدعم ذاكرة ECC ). وهو قادر على دعم ما يصل إلى بطاقتي PowerPC 970 أو PowerPC 970FX وله ناقلان للمعالج أحادي الاتجاه بسرعة 550 ميجاهرتز ووحدة تحكم في ذاكرة DDR بسرعة 400 ميجاهرتز وx8 AGP ونفق HyperTransport بسرعة 400 ميجاهرتز 16 بت . وقد تم تصنيعه على عملية 130 نانومتر. بالإضافة إلى ذلك، كان هناك جسر شمالي U3Lite غير مُصدر قيد التطوير لجهاز PowerBook G5، والذي لم يصل إلى السوق مطلقًا.
- CPC945 – صممته شركة IBM وأطلقت عليه شركة Apple اسم U4 ، وهو قادر على دعم معالجين PowerPC 970MP ويحتوي على ناقلين للمعالج أحادي الاتجاه بسرعة 625 ميجاهرتز ووحدتي تحكم في الذاكرة تدعمان ما يصل إلى 64 جيجابايت من ذاكرة DDR2 SDRAM بسرعة 533 ميجاهرتز مع إمكانية ECC ويحتوي على مسار PCIe x16 ونفق HyperTransport بسرعة 800 ميجاهرتز 16 بت. وهو مصنوع على عملية 90 نانومتر.
تم إلغاء الجسر الشمالي CPC965. كان من المقرر إطلاقه في عام 2007، وكان من المقرر أن يكون جسرًا شماليًا أحادي المعالج فقط. كانت ميزاته عبارة عن وحدة تحكم DDR2 بسرعة 533 ميجاهرتز تدعم ذاكرة ECC تصل إلى 8 جيجابايت، وناقل PCIe 8x، و Gigabit Ethernet مدمج بأربعة منافذ مع تفريغ IPv4 TCP / UDP ، ومنافذ USB 2.0، وواجهة Flash . يحتوي الجسر الشمالي على نواة PowerPC 405 مدمجة لتوفير إمكانيات إدارة النظام والتكوين. [11]
الحافلات
تستخدم IBM ناقل Elastic Interface (EI) الخاص بها في الوحدات النمطية.
انظر أيضا
- أجهزة الكمبيوتر العملاقة التي تستخدم PowerPC 970:
- نظام اكس
- استخدمت بعض النماذج السابقة من أجهزة الكمبيوتر العملاقة في شبكة الحوسبة العملاقة الإسبانية معالجات PowerPC، مثل Magerit الإصدار 1 و MareNostrum الإصدار 2.
- قائمة موديلات Macintosh مجمعة حسب نوع وحدة المعالجة المركزية
مراجع
- ^ "أبل تطلق أسرع كمبيوتر شخصي في العالم - Power Mac G5". أبل. 23 يونيو 2003. مؤرشف من الأصل في 16 ديسمبر 2021. تم الاسترجاع 4 ديسمبر 2017 .
- ^ "Apple and IBM Introduce the PowerPC G5 Processor". Apple. 23 يونيو 2003. مؤرشف من الأصل في 21 أبريل 2022. تم الاسترجاع 4 ديسمبر 2017 .
- ^ abc Halfhill, Tom R. (28 أكتوبر 2002). "IBM تخفض Power4 وتضيف AltiVec". تقرير المعالج الدقيق .
- ^ abc "IBM production dates CPU-World". مؤرشف من الأصل في 20 أبريل 2018. تم الاسترجاع 2 مارس 2013 .
- ^ "IBM PowerPC 970FX RISC Microprocessor Datasheet" (PDF) . 01.ibm.com . تم الاسترجاع في 2 نوفمبر 2010 .
- ^ "دليل مستخدم المعالج الدقيق IBM PowerPC 970FX RISC الإصدار 1.7" (PDF) . www-01.ibm.com. مؤرشف من الأصل (PDF) في 22 مايو 2014 . تم الاسترجاع في 21 مايو 2014 .
- ^ بول هيلز: الجمعة، 8 يوليو (تموز) 2005، 5:28 مساءً (8 يوليو (تموز) 2005). "IBM تقدم شريحة PowerPC 970 ثنائية النواة – The INQUIRER". Theinquirer.net. مؤرشف من الأصل في 12 أغسطس (آب) 2006. تم الاسترجاع في 22 سبتمبر (أيلول ) 2008 .
{{cite web}}
:CS1 maint: أسماء متعددة: قائمة المؤلفين ( رابط ) CS1 maint: أسماء رقمية: قائمة المؤلفين ( رابط ) CS1 maint: عنوان URL غير مناسب ( رابط ) - ^ "شريحة IBM-Apple القادمة ستحصل على ميزة متطورة". ZDNet . مؤرشف من الأصل في 17 أبريل 2008 . تم الاسترجاع في 22 سبتمبر 2008 .
- ^ "IBM BladeCenter JS21 Express". 03.ibm.com. مؤرشف من الأصل في 10 سبتمبر 2007. تم الاسترجاع في 22 سبتمبر 2008 .
- ^ ستيف جوبز، أبل (25 يونيو 2003). "WWDC 2003 Keynote". مؤرشف من الأصل في 21 ديسمبر 2021. تم الاسترجاع في 16 أكتوبر 2009 – عبر YouTube.
- ^ لابيدوس، مارك (10 مارس 2006). "آي بي إم تطرح معالجات منخفضة الطاقة، ونوى IP" محفوظ في 26 سبتمبر 2007، على موقع واي باك مشين . إي إي تايمز .
قراءة إضافية
- "جهاز PPC970 من IBM يصبح جهاز G5 من Apple". (7 يوليو 2003). تقرير المعالج الدقيق .
- "IBM تتولى زمام المبادرة". (9 فبراير 2004). تقرير المعالجات الدقيقة .
- "IBM تتفوق على PowerPC مرتين". (7 نوفمبر 2005). تقرير المعالج الدقيق .
روابط خارجية
- مقالة Ars Technica، الجزء الأول
- مقالة Ars Technica، الجزء الثاني
- دليل مستخدم المعالج الدقيق IBM PowerPC 970FX RISC
- فهم بنية PowerPC 64 بت
- ISSCC 2006: IBM PowerPC 970MP
- وثائق IBM: المعالجات الدقيقة PowerPC 9XX